What you'll need
Bring what you have. If something is missing we will tell you exactly how to get a copy.
- Year-end profit and loss, or bank and card statements
- All 1099-NEC and 1099-K forms received
- Mileage log or total business miles
- Receipts for equipment purchased over $500
- Home office square footage and rent or mortgage totals
